Customizing category pages in Pro

Hello, I’ve just upgraded to Pro and am learning the Layout Builder (which I love). I’m trying to figure out how to add customized intro paragraphs to the blog category pages.

For example, if the breadcrumbs were on, the blog article would have:
Home > Dogs > Golden Retrievers

If someone clicks back to the “Dogs” category, I want to have a specific paragraph explaining Dogs (and then show all the articles in that category)

Is this possible? Thanks in advance!

Hey @jenbrady,

We’re glad to hear that you love the Layout Builder.

Yes, what you need is possible. You just create an Archive Layout for each of your Categories.

  1. You first assign the layout to a specific category. The screenshot below shows a product category but it can actually be any post type category.

  1. For the intro paragraph Add Text in the builder. I believe you already know this so I’ll proceed with the next step.

  2. To display posts for a specific category, you just use the Query Builder Looper Provider. In the Taxonomies option, select the category you’d like to display.
